Students explored the ancient artistic techniques, created their own designs, and learned about the art and history behind Roman decorative traditionsβ€”from Pompeii to Rutland, with stories inspired by the Trojan War. The results were fantastic, as you can see!

Prof. van Steen's work has benefited the 4,000 Greek-born adoptees (and their descendants) who were sent to the USA in the 1950s-60s. Her work has achieved widespread awareness and the restoration of birth citizenship for the first 12 adoptees -something really worth celebrating.

A buff-coloured panther is sculpted side-ways on, her front paws resting on a head of a bearded man. She looks at the camera and shows her teeth.

A buff-coloured panther is sculpted side-ways on, her front paws resting on a head of a bearded man. She looks at the camera and shows her teeth.

Roman vehicle fitting shaped like a panther with her paws on a severed head has been declared treasure under the new significance-based criteria of the Treasure Act 1996, after research by KCL's Dr John Pearce.
